I just get the battery off of Ebay for next to nothing, change annually, silicone grease the o-ring (you can match the o-ring at a hardware store and get new ones, still silicone it), good to go. Anyway, a 3 min stop can seem long in open water but on a shallow reef not so bad. On air, you may need to go longer SSs to get back into the
green before ascending, but that's safer - then see how slow you can do the last 15 ft, the slower the better. Avoid leaving the water in the
yellow tho - risky.
